The Tobyhanna Army Depot manufactures tactical field radios, ground terminals for defense satellite communication networks and electronic circuits for Sidewinder and Tomahawk missiles. The aluminum chromate plating shop and Industrial Waste Recycle/Treatment Plant (IWRTP) facility required significant upgrades after the turn of the century to incorporate new technology and comply with stringent environmental, health and safety regulations.

Conti Federal brought the Army Depot’s systems up to date by performing startup, commissioning, operations and maintenance for the new systems. Conti Federal equipped the IWRTP with new technologies, including reverse osmosis, dual bed DI regeneration, carbon absorption, acid/base neutralization and micro-filtration and chemical treatment for hazardous substances. A major aspect of this portion was ensuring all operations satisfied both the Resource Conservation and Recovery Act and National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System requirements during startup and prove-out of the innovative water treatment system and plating shop. Conti Federal provided two years of O&M facility services in addition to hands-on training of client personnel.
